πŸ’™ What You’ll Be Doing You’ll help vulnerable clients live safely, comfortably, and independently in their own homes. Following personalised care plans designed to promote dignity and wellbeing, your responsibilities will include:

  • πŸ’§ Personal care (washing, bathing, dressing, toileting, and incontinence support)

  • πŸ’Š Medication preparation and support

  • 🍲 Meal preparation and assistance with eating/drinking

  • πŸ›’ Shopping and practical daily errands

  • 🧹 Light housekeeping (laundry, tidying, cleaning, making beds)

  • β™Ώ Mobility support (helping with the use and care of aids/adaptations)

  • πŸ’¬ Companionship and emotional support
